ixxi is an amazing company that makes decorative wall systems. Yvestown “individually photographed 25 (of her) unique crochet starburst rounds on a white paper background, cut and resized them all to the same size in Photoshop and uploaded them to the ixxi mainframe.”
And then - voila! - Crochet Wall Art. Amazing!
